999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

車牌識別算法的設計與實現

2020-10-12 02:38:39顏琪
數碼世界 2020年9期
關鍵詞:深度學習

摘要:本文將實現一種針對生活中常見的藍色底色的車牌進行車牌識別的機器學習算法設計,完成車牌圖像的錄取、車牌圖像的定位及字符識別,實現對車牌的識別,從而加快社會車輛進出場速度,避免出現擁堵,并在一定程度上輔助安全管理,及時發現違法車輛,協助安全管理。

關鍵詞:深度學習 ?車牌定位 ?字符識別

1 引言

由于計算機技術不斷發展,大數據和計算機能力等也在不斷的提升,傳統機器學習的模型不能很好的適應,同時,隨著神經網絡的發展,更多層次的神經網絡——深度學習被研究及應用,所以本文選用深度學習來完成車牌圖像的識別。自動車牌識別是一項具有挑戰性的重要任務,可用于交通管理、數字安全監控、車輛識別、大城市停車管理。車牌識別算法識別車牌的流程分為三個階段,實現從輸入含有車牌的圖片到輸出圖片中的車牌號碼文本的整個識別流程。

第一階段是信息讀取。該階段的任務是將待識別的含有車牌的圖片輸入程序,將圖片轉換為程序能夠處理的圖片數據。

第二階段是位置識別,主要完成車牌的檢測與矯正。該階段包括兩個子任務。第一個子任務負責將處理后的圖片數據輸入MTCNN進行車牌位置的識別,得到車牌信息。第二個子任務利用STN 加強MTCNN的識別結果,加強MTCNN識別的幾何穩定性,從而提高識別結果的準確性和穩定性。

第三階段是文字識別,主要完成車牌的字符分割與字符識別。該階段也包括兩個子任務,第一個子任務利用LPRNet分析第二階段得到的車牌信息,識別其中的車牌文字。第二個子任務負責對識別出的車牌文字與車牌號數據庫進行匹配,輸出車牌識別結果。

車牌識別算法的樣本數據選自CSDN,將其中的 1000張圖片用作訓練集樣本數據。原始的車牌圖片到張量數據,再到車牌的信息,最后到車牌文字的變化過程流程圖如圖1所示。

圖1 車牌識別流程

2 信息讀取

信息讀取階段負責將含有車牌的圖片讀入程序。在一般情形下,攝像設備如馬路的監控攝像頭等無法針對車牌號進行專門的攝像,而是對車的部分或整體進行拍攝。車牌識別算法要求能夠從圖片中準確定位車牌的位置并識別出車牌號碼。車牌識別算法中利用cv2程序包的imread函數讀取圖片中的信息,之后利用numpy包的copy函數將圖片信息另外備份存儲到新的位置,得到圖片數據input。這樣做的好處是不破壞原始數據。經過讀取程序后輸出的圖片數據input,是圖片各個位置的信息組成的張量。

3 位置識別

位置識別階段主要完成車牌的檢測與矯正。位置識別階段將進一步處理信息讀取階段輸出的圖片數據input,根據其中的信息識別出car.jpg中車牌的具體位置。該階段包括識別車牌位置和空間轉換兩個子任務。車牌位置識別可結合以下2種方式進行識別:

(1)基于邊緣的車牌識別

若識別圖像環境較單一,那么使用基于邊緣的車牌檢測是最合適的,可以達到簡單又有效的目的。可以先檢查出圖片之中的垂直邊緣,然后再對檢測出的區域使用Sobel計算邊緣區,能夠較準確鎖定車牌的位置。

(2)基于顏色的車牌識別

若識別圖像清晰度較高,則可以利用顏色進行檢測。首先處理圖像,即藍色底色的車牌。首先選取不是藍色的圖像部分,然后再對剩下的部分進行檢測。如果圖像中的RGB值和藍色很接近,那么就可以認為是車牌的區域。通常還會對這些區域進行腐蝕膨脹的操作。在灰度圖像中,如果區域面積和車牌面積大致比相等,那么這一個區域就可能是車牌。但是這種方法需要提供的車牌不能太小,太小的車牌會導致檢測不出來。最后是把計算出來的所有的長方形區域和車牌的特征數據相比,數據比值越趨近于1,那么這個區域是車牌的可能性就越大。

在現實生活中,由于種種原因,拍攝到的車牌圖像可能是像素是清晰的,但是可能拍攝角度受限,拍到的圖片會是傾斜的。如果按照正常的矩形去框選車牌的區域,那么得到的圖像就可能會有殘缺,殘缺的圖像則不能當做特征處理。所以需要矯正車牌框選區域。通過檢測好的車牌區域,尋找字符的輪廓,按照輪廓可以得到車牌的上線邊界線,這樣就能得到較為準確的字符區域。選擇相應的算法對字符區域進行旋轉,旋轉過后的車牌就便可在水平方向和垂直方向進行投影,從而得到精準的正向的車牌圖像。

4 文字識別

文字識別階段主要完成車牌的字符分割與字符識別。字符分割方法主要包含以下兩種:

4.1基于相鄰字符最大間隔寬度的方法

由于車牌的字符的比例大小存在一定差別,同時車牌之間也是存在空隙的,可以通過這些空隙完成字符的分隔。首先應確定空隙的大小。除了字母數字以外,車牌前端的字符還包括了一個圓點,這個圓點所在的空隙是所有字符間隔空隙里最寬的位置。大約是其他的2.6倍。找到它以后就可以確定它旁邊的空隙的位置,然后再按照車牌的空隙比例,兌換到二值圖像進行垂直投影操作,從二值圖像里面可以找到更加精準的空隙數據,借此可以得到每一個字符分割后的圖像。

4.2基于連通域和投影相結合的方法

基于連通域和投影相結合的方法需要找到圖像中的連通域,通常情況下使用四連通標記法。首先需要確認二值圖像中選擇的點的最左,最上有沒有點,有就是連通域,沒有就是新區域。如果這個點的最左邊存在一個點,然而最上不存在點的話,就把這個點記到最左邊。如果都有的話,那么這個點就屬于兩點中的小點。識別出連通域后,按照比例,對圖像數據進行分析判斷,進行垂直投影操作。如果大于連通域的高寬,那么就把連通域合并,反之,就把多余部分去除。通過加長方形分割出字符。

完成字符分割后,需要對分割后的字符進行字符識別,根據STN輸出的車牌信息識別其中的車牌文字,完成最后的車牌識別流程。該階段包括識別車牌文字和文字解碼兩個子任務。

5 結束語

本文提出的車牌識別方法受到深度神經網絡的啟發,對中國車牌識別準確度達90%,可以實時處理,每個車牌處理時間約3ms。但在更復雜的情況下,無法識別到部分清晰的車牌圖像,將來,將進一步優化系統以提高系統性能。

參考文獻

[1]高攀.基于卷積神經網絡的車牌識別關鍵技術的研究與應用[D].北京:北京郵電大學,2019.

[2]陽光.基于支持向量機和深度學習的車牌識別技術研究[D].四川:成都理工大學,2019.

作者簡介

顏琪(1995-),女,四川省成都市人,助教,學士,主要研究方向為數據可視化及圖像處理。

猜你喜歡
深度學習
從合坐走向合學:淺議新學習模式的構建
面向大數據遠程開放實驗平臺構建研究
基于自動智能分類器的圖書館亂架圖書檢測
搭建深度學習的三級階梯
有體驗的學習才是有意義的學習
電子商務中基于深度學習的虛假交易識別研究
現代情報(2016年10期)2016-12-15 11:50:53
利用網絡技術促進學生深度學習的幾大策略
考試周刊(2016年94期)2016-12-12 12:15:04
MOOC與翻轉課堂融合的深度學習場域建構
大數據技術在反恐怖主義中的應用展望
深度學習算法應用于巖石圖像處理的可行性研究
軟件導刊(2016年9期)2016-11-07 22:20:49
主站蜘蛛池模板: 无码乱人伦一区二区亚洲一| 国产午夜精品一区二区三| 久久香蕉欧美精品| 欧美a级完整在线观看| 青青青视频免费一区二区| 亚洲国产在一区二区三区| 丁香六月激情婷婷| 亚洲人网站| 亚洲精品国产首次亮相| 亚洲中字无码AV电影在线观看| 日韩免费无码人妻系列| 人妻91无码色偷偷色噜噜噜| 国产精品无码在线看| 澳门av无码| 一级片免费网站| 国产在线欧美| 91啦中文字幕| 99性视频| 亚洲综合第一页| 亚洲第一精品福利| 天天综合网亚洲网站| 亚洲天堂自拍| 久996视频精品免费观看| 99热这里都是国产精品| 精品无码一区二区在线观看| 最新亚洲av女人的天堂| 亚洲国产成人自拍| 99re精彩视频| 久久中文电影| 在线观看无码av五月花| Jizz国产色系免费| 日韩精品少妇无码受不了| 欧美一级特黄aaaaaa在线看片| 五月六月伊人狠狠丁香网| 成人精品在线观看| 欧美国产日韩一区二区三区精品影视| 亚洲不卡网| a毛片免费在线观看| 欧美区在线播放| 亚洲高清资源| 国产精品亚洲一区二区三区在线观看| 另类综合视频| 亚洲天堂网2014| 国产永久无码观看在线| 噜噜噜久久| 久久成人国产精品免费软件| 四虎永久免费地址在线网站 | 国产农村1级毛片| 久久亚洲综合伊人| 亚洲综合色婷婷中文字幕| 麻豆精品国产自产在线| 日本高清视频在线www色| 国产成人无码AV在线播放动漫| 久久久久国产一区二区| 免费看a级毛片| 亚洲成人免费看| 精品国产成人三级在线观看| 欧美中文字幕一区二区三区| 极品国产在线| 亚洲欧洲自拍拍偷午夜色无码| 色综合婷婷| 国产成人综合久久精品尤物| 91国内在线视频| 91视频青青草| 亚洲国产无码有码| 成人午夜久久| 又黄又湿又爽的视频| 思思热精品在线8| 亚洲综合色婷婷| 国产肉感大码AV无码| 精品国产成人av免费| 欧美中文字幕一区| 久久婷婷六月| 国产成a人片在线播放| 国产美女自慰在线观看| 国产日韩欧美在线视频免费观看| 动漫精品啪啪一区二区三区| 成人午夜亚洲影视在线观看| 人妻出轨无码中文一区二区| 亚洲综合18p| 青青青国产视频| 日韩av手机在线|